President M Abdul Hamid expressed his shock and sorrow at the death of eminent journalist Shahriar Shahid, managing editor (ME) of Bangladesh Sangbad Sangstha (BSS).
In a condolence message yesterday he prayed for the eternal peace of the departed soul and conveyed sympathy to the bereaved family.
Shahriar Shahid breathed his last at 1:50 pm yesterday at the Apollo Hospital, where he had been undergoing treatment at its coronary care unit (CCU) since November 14 following a heart attack.
He was 55.
Son of now-defunct English daily Bangladesh Times former editor late AKM Shahidul Haque, Shahrir Shahid is survived by his wife, only son and a host of relatives and admirers.
